Calculate Log Base 365 of 393

To solve the equation log 365 (393)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 393, a = 365:
    log 365 (393) = log(393) / log(365)
  3. Evaluate the term:
    log(393) / log(365)
    = 1.39794000867204 / 1.92427928606188
    = 1.012527719358
    = Logarithm of 393 with base 365
